Here's what you'll need: coffee filters, markers, a cup of water, a paintbrush, and a tray or baking sheet. With these simple materials, you can create a range of coffee filter crafts. For instance, you can make umbrellas and raindrops by using the marker water painting technique on coffee filters, followed by adding a construction paper umbrella handle and raindrop shapes cut from the coffee filters.

But the possibilities don't end there. Once dried, the coffee filters can be used to create various crafts such as butterflies, snails, and party decorations. You can even create vibrant flowers by folding and layering the filters, making chromatography flowers, or using them for unique watercolor painting projects.
For those seeking a more educational approach, you can construct layered mobiles or hanging decorations by attaching multiple tie-dyed filters to strings, creating dynamic art installations that gently move with the air.
